Description
The property is a detached bungalow with a spacious and bright interior. It has a level plot with a driveway for two cars and an attached garage with an electric roller door. The bungalow has a large, glazed porch and a generous central hallway with Oak flooring.
The living area is open-plan with a woodburning stove, patio doors, and views over rooftops to the Tamar Valley and Chimney Rock. The kitchen is a good size with a range of fitted cabinets, integrated appliances, and a rear door onto the garden. The principal bedroom is a good size with fitted wardrobes, views across the garden, and an en-suite shower room.
There are two additional double bedrooms and a family bathroom with a large shower cubicle, as well as a separate cloakroom. The front of the property is bordered by mature shrubs and a pair of sheds provide additional storage. The rear garden is mostly laid to lawn with a patio area and well-planted raised beds.
The property has uPVC double-glazed windows, gas central heating, and is ducted for further surveillance.
